He lunges with his punches, throws an uppercut by dropping his hands and raising his chin, and he rarely puts together more than two or three punches at a time. When he does throw his right hand properly he hits pretty good. Guerrero caught him clean a couple times but he didn't seem sharp- didn't move well or punch crisp- at all and mostly let Thurman do what he wanted.
A good live opponent, maybe one in the same weight class, would make him pay for those mistakes. And he has spells where his footwork is utterly random.
